Powering Progress in Sedgemoor – Agratas Supply Chain Portal Now Live

Monday 27th October, 2025

Sedgemoor Chamber of Commerce is encouraging local businesses to seize an exciting opportunity to become part of one of the UK’s most significant construction projects, the Agratas battery manufacturing facility near Bridgwater.

Global battery company Agratas has officially launched its Supply Chain Portal, inviting businesses to register their interest in becoming suppliers or contractors for the multi-billion-pound facility now under construction. Delivered by Sir Robert McAlpine, the state-of-the-art plant will be the largest of its kind in the UK and will play a central role in accelerating the nation’s transition to net zero.

The project represents a once-in-a-generation opportunity for Sedgemoor’s business community, with demand spanning multiple sectors including construction, engineering, manufacturing, logistics, facilities management, and professional services.

This project is a major milestone for our region and will bring far-reaching opportunities for local businesses. We’re encouraging all members from trades and suppliers to training providers and service-based companies to register their interest. Local companies should be at the heart of this development.

Roger Smith, General Manager of the Sedgemoor Chamber of Commerce

Construction on Building One is now well underway, with workforce numbers expected to rise significantly through 2026. The Supply Chain Portal allows companies of all sizes to connect directly with procurement teams and position themselves for future contract opportunities.

Sedgemoor Chamber will continue to work closely with Agratas and Sir Robert McAlpine to ensure local businesses have the best possible access to information, networking, and partnership opportunities as the project develops.
